    Abstract: Systems and apparatuses for a microelectromechanical system (MEMS) device. The MEMS device includes a housing, a transducer, and a sensor. The housing includes a substrate defining a port and a cover. The substrate and the cover cooperatively form an internal cavity. The port fluidly couples the internal cavity to an external environment. The transducer is disposed within the internal cavity and positioned to receive acoustic energy through the port. The transducer is configured to convert the acoustic energy into an electrical signal. The sensor is disposed within the internal cavity and positioned to receive a gas through the port. The sensor is configured to facilitate detecting at least one of an offensive odor, smoke, a volatile organic compound, carbon monoxide, carbon dioxide, a nitrogen oxide, methane, and ozone.

    Abstract: A process is disclosed for increasing hydrogen recovery in an integrated refinery and petrochemical complex in which natural gas is used as a co-purge gas in a pressure swing adsorption unit. This natural gas is recovered in tail gas from the pressure swing adsorption unit. This process is useful for refinery off-gas and partial oxidation feeds.

    Abstract: A method to make free-standing graphene sheets and the free-standing graphene sheets so formed. The method includes the steps of exfoliating partially oxidized graphene from a carbon-containing electrode into an aqueous solution, acidifying the aqueous solution, and separating from the acidified solution partially oxidized graphene sheet. The partially oxidized graphene is then dried to yield free-standing graphene sheet having a carbon-to-oxygen ratio of at least about 8.0.

    Abstract: The present invention relates to a method for producing a silica aerogel and a silica aerogel produced thereby. The present invention provides a two-step process of a nucleation step of forming silica colloid particles by using a low-concentration silica precursor and a growth step of further adding a relatively high-concentration silica precursor to form a silica wet gel by using the silica colloid particles as a seed. Thus, the present invention provides a method for producing a silica aerogel of which mechanical stability is improved to enhance pore characteristics, and physical properties are readily controllable, and also provides a silica aerogel produced thereby.

    Abstract: A method of preparing a nanosheet tungsten disulfide. The method includes: heating a mixture including tungsten hexachloride, a sulfur source, and a surface modifier to a temperature of between 100 and 200° C. for at least 60 min. The sulfur source is thioacetamide or thiourea. The surface modifier is a C6-40 straight-chain or branched fatty acid, aliphatic amine, or a mixture thereof.

    Abstract: A method of determining a disinfectant composition of a municipal water supply from a water sample that includes: (a) obtaining a water sample from a water source at a sampling location; (b) adding a chlorine-containing material to the water sample in the presence of an oxidation reduction potential (ORP) measurement device; (c) generating a plurality of ORP measurements during addition of the chlorine-containing material to the water sample; (d) estimating a concentration of one or more of free ammonia, fully combined ammonia, monochloramine, or a mixture of dichloramine and trichloramine in the water sample in which the estimation is derived from the relationship between the added chlorine material and the plurality of ORP measurements; and (e) determining a disinfectant composition of the water source at the water sampling location from the concentration calculation. A method of determining free ammonia composition is also included.

    Abstract: A process to treat water includes adding a salt-forming base to the water thereby producing saline water, or thereby forming a salt in the water which is different from a salt that the water started out with, if the water started out as saline. The saline water is treated, at a temperature T1 which is above the saturation temperature of the saline water, in a first membrane separation stage to provide clean water and a first brine, the salinity of the first brine being higher than the salinity of the saline water. The first brine is cooled to a temperature T2 to precipitate some of the salt from the first brine and the precipitated salt is separated from the first brine producing a second brine, the temperature T2 being below the temperature T1 but above the freezing temperature of the first brine. The second brine is treated at a temperature T3 above the saturation temperature of the second brine in a second membrane separation stage to provide clean water and a third brine.

    Abstract: The invention discloses a method for harmless treatment of cyanophytes and suspended solids accumulated in lakeside wetlands, comprising the following steps: first, adding a flocculant to a water body to be treated, so as to allow the flocculation of cyanophytes to accumulate in the surface layer of the water body, and settling the formed cyanophycean floc to the surface layer of sediments; second, adding a floc stabilizer to perform accumulation and compaction of the cyanophycean floc and stabilized treatment of the floc in the surface layer; finally, conducting further reoxygenation treatment on the bottom water body. The method of the invention can realize efficient and ecologically safe flocculation of accumulated cyanophytes at low cost and control odor compounds such as sulfides decomposed from flocculated cyanophytes, so as to provide a new method for harmless treatment of excess cyanophycean accumulation in eutrophic lakes.

    Abstract: Techniques are described for preparing a water filtration composition that includes activated carbon having an ash content of at least 10 wt. % and particles of a solubilizing agent. The solubilizing agent forms a water-soluble complex with cations (e.g., calcium ions). This increases the solubility of calcium ions and other scale-forming ions in water, thus suppressing scale formation on interior surfaces of water processing infrastructure. The activated carbon and the solubilizing agent are processed to have particle sizes in a same range, thus enabling the activated carbon and the solubilizing agent to be thoroughly mixed together.

    Abstract: Systems and methods for dynamic sanitization control are provided. The system determines an ORP minimum set point value and a free chlorine maximum set point value. The system then measures current ORP and free chlorine levels, and determines whether the measured free chlorine is greater than or equal to the free chlorine maximum set point value and whether the measured current ORP level is less than the ORP minimum set point value. The system adjusts chlorine based on free chlorine levels if the measured free chlorine is greater than or equal to the free chlorine maximum set point value and if the measured current ORP level is less than the ORP minimum set point value. Additionally, the system can adjust chlorine based on ORP levels if either (1) the measured free chlorine is less than the free chlorine maximum set point value or (2) the measured current ORP level greater than or equal to the ORP minimum set point value.

    Abstract: A method for making high optical quality multicomponent chalcogenide glasses without refractive index perturbations due to striae, phase separation or crystal formation using a sealed ampoule with chemical components enclosed inside, a two-zone furnace, a convection heating/mixing step, and multiple fining steps. Initially, the sealed ampoule is oriented vertically within the two-zone furnace and heated to melt the chemical components contained within, and a temperature gradient is created between the top zone and the bottom zone such that the bottom zone has a higher temperature. This temperature gradient causes convection currents within the viscous liquid until it is sufficiently mixed due to the convective flow. Then the temperature gradient is reversed such that the top zone now has a higher temperature and the convective flow ceases. The furnace temperatures are then reduced over a period of time, with holds at multiple temperatures for fining and cooling to form a solid glass.
